MARVEL VS CAPCOM Arcade1up FULL REVIEW! The new Marvel vs Capcom home arcade cabinet from Arcade1up is finally here! The cabinet features the 5 games including Marvel vs Capcom: Clash of Super ...
MARVEL VS CAPCOM Arcade1up FULL REVIEW! from The 3rd Floor Arcade with Jason
The new Marvel vs Capcom home arcade cabinet from Arcade1up is finally here! The cabinet features the 5 games including Marvel vs Capcom: Clash of Super ...

Loading...